| Title | Lady Agnes FitzHerbert to Sir Henry: "... your tenants and villagers all seem so interested and all admire you and love you from your firmness ... poor old Mary Ensor hobbes down to tell me how she could not sleep in the night for thinking of you when the wind blew ...". 11 December |
| Date | 1824 |
| Level | file |
| Repository | Derbyshire Record Office |
| Archive Creator | Sir Henry FitzHerbert (1783-1858), 3rd baronet |
| FitzHerbert family of Tissington |
